I decided to go with the first and second prompt, for the third challenge. An Art Journal page about how I started my biggest Triumph - getting my Master of Science degree in Material Science and Biocompatible Material.  


I started this page on a failed attempt of doing an image transfer... that I covered partly with gesso.


I worked with black Dylusions mist and white modeling paste, over two different masks. Dylusions normally react with their surroundings, and that was an effect that I used on this page.

Don't you just love this? I'm thinking that I want to make three canvases with this technique... in black/white, in pink/white and in turquoise/white.


  The texture turned out amazing, and I highlighted it with a black stamp pad an a pen.  


A close up of the modeling paste, the embossing and the texture stamps. Creating multiple layers is what's amazing thing with Mixed Media.
